* The Perl 5 module DBICx::TestDatabase creates a temporary SQLiteMartin Wilke2008-10-244-0/+45
database, deploys your DBIC schema, and then connects to it. This lets you easily test your DBIC schema. Since you have a fresh database for every test, you don't have to worry about cleaning up after your tests, ordering of tests affecting failure, etc. WWW: http://search.cpan.org/dist/DBICx-TestDatabase/ Notes: svn path=/head/; revision=221963
